STANDARD
TOURNAMENTS The
standard arena battles are organised in terms of matches.
A
standard arena fee would be imposed on all players.
Each
match consists of 2 players who pit against each other. The
players will each fork out a spell card
(deemed by the players as of equal value) towards a pool.
The winner will take
all in the pool.
Spell
cards can be obtained by donating generously to the respective
elemental kings shrines.
ADVANCED
TOURNAMENTS The
advanced arena battles are organised in terms of bouts.
Each
bout consists of at least 8 players and above (in multiples of
4) who pit against each other using an elimination hierachy similar
to those used in ball games.
An
advanced arena fee would be imposed on all players. The amount
imposed depends on the size of the bout.
The
players will each fork out a spell card (deemed by the players
as of equal value) towards a pool. The winner will take all in
the pool.
There
is only 1 winner for each bout. However, multiple bouts can be
held within the same tournament.
SPECIAL
TOURNAMENTS Special
tournaments are tournaments with modifications to the normal
rules.
A
special arena fee may be imposed on all players.
Tthe
reward for winning a special tournament is usually rare
spell cards.
The
format of the tournament could be STANDARD or ADVANCED.
